Exploring Cellulite Treatment

Different cellulite treatments are available, from topical lotions and massages to minimally invasive surgeries and lifestyle changes. You may visit https://cosmeticavenue.com.au/ to explore cellulite treatment solutions. Here are a few choices to think about: 

1. Topical Treatments

Several over-the-counter lotions and creams claim that they can tighten the skin, improve circulation, or target fat cells to lessen the appearance of cellulite. The effectiveness of these products varies, and while some may provide a temporary improvement in skin hydration and texture, the effects are frequently mild and temporary.

2. Massage Therapies

Cellulite may become less noticeable with specific massage techniques, such as deep tissue or lymphatic drainage massage. These massage techniques enhance skin elasticity, blood flow, and lymphatic drainage. Even though massage does not completely remove cellulite, it can enhance other treatments and give skin a smoother appearance.

3. Minimally Invasive Procedures

Non-invasive procedures such as laser therapy, radiofrequency treatments, and acoustic wave therapy address cellulite by boosting collagen production, breaking down fat cells, and enhancing skin firmness. These treatments may need multiple sessions and can gradually reduce cellulite, often with minimal recovery periods.

4. Medical Treatments

Medical interventions such as injectable treatments or surgical procedures can be considered for individuals who are looking for more extreme outcomes. Injectable treatments such as dermal fillers or collagen stimulators can temporarily smooth out cellulite dimples.

Alternatively, cellulite-specific operations, including liposuction, attempt to remove excess fat and rebuild connective tissue to enhance skin texture.

5. Diet and Exercise

A healthy lifestyle that includes regular exercise and a balanced diet can help minimize the appearance of cellulite by improving muscle tone and reducing body fat. Over time, cellulite visibility may be decreased by including problem-area-specific strength training exercises and emphasizing aerobic activities to increase circulation.
